Abstract

The utility model relates to the technical field of workpiece fixtures, and discloses an automobile sheet metal part machining fixture, which comprises a supporting mechanism and two clamping mechanisms, wherein the supporting mechanism comprises a bottom plate, a positioning plate and a mounting plate, and the two clamping mechanisms are connected to two sides of the top end of the mounting plate; the clamping mechanism comprises a mounting frame, the mounting frame is connected to the top of mounting plate, threaded holes are formed in the mounting frame, threaded rods are movably sleeved in the threaded holes, and clamping plates are movably sleeved on one side of each threaded rod through bearings. The position of the rubber block and the position of the adjusting strip can be changed in the adjusting groove, and meanwhile, the rubber block and the adjusting groove can be used for friction limiting, so that the auxiliary clamping plate can be adjusted and fixed.

Detailed Description
The technical solutions of the present utility model will be clearly and completely described below with reference to the accompanying drawings.
Embodiment one:
referring to fig. 1, 2 and 4 in the drawings of the specification, the utility model provides an automobile sheet metal part machining clamp, which comprises a supporting mechanism 1 and two clamping mechanisms 2, wherein the supporting mechanism 1 comprises a bottom plate 110, a positioning plate 111 and a mounting plate 112, and the two clamping mechanisms 2 are connected to two sides of the top end of the mounting plate 112;
the clamping mechanism 2, the clamping mechanism 2 includes mounting bracket 210, the top at mounting panel 112 is connected to mounting bracket 210, threaded hole 211 has been seted up on mounting bracket 210, threaded rod 212 has been cup jointed in the activity of threaded hole 211, clamping plate 213 has been cup jointed through the bearing activity to one side of threaded rod 212, adjustment groove 214 has been seted up to the inside of clamping plate 213, and the two sides of clamping plate 213 are the link up form, slidable mounting has two rubber blocks 215 in the adjustment groove 214, and the surface and the inner wall of adjustment groove 214 closely laminate of rubber block 215, the one side that two rubber blocks 215 kept away from each other all is connected with regulating strip 216, and regulating strip 216 extends to the regulating groove 214 outside, the one side that two regulating strips 216 kept away from each other all is connected with auxiliary splint 217, limiting hole 218 has been seted up on the mounting bracket 210, inserted gag lever 219 in the limiting hole 218, and the top of gag lever 219 is connected on clamping plate 213, the clamping face of clamping plate 213 and two auxiliary splint 217 all is connected with the rubber pad, and the thickness of rubber pad is two millimeters.
Working principle: during the use, according to the work piece size, pull out rubber piece 215 and regulating strip 216 from adjusting slot 214 for grip block 213 and auxiliary clamp plate 217 are adjusted to suitable position, later rotate threaded rod 212 in proper order because the screw effect of screw hole 211, make two grip blocks 213 be close to each other and carry out the centre gripping to the work piece can.
Embodiment two:
referring to fig. 3 of the drawings, the second embodiment differs from the first embodiment in that: the positioning groove 113 is formed in the top end of the bottom plate 110, the bottom end of the positioning plate 111 is movably sleeved on the positioning groove 113 through a bearing, second fixing holes 116 are uniformly formed in the inner wall of the positioning groove 113 in an annular shape, first fixing holes 115 are formed in the positioning plate 111, at least one first fixing hole 115 is formed, fixing nails 117 are inserted into the first fixing holes 115, pull rings 118 are connected to the top ends of the fixing nails 117, the bottom ends of the pull rings 118 extend into the second fixing holes 116, cleaning grooves 114 are formed in the bottom plate 110 on the outer side of the positioning groove 113, at least one cleaning groove 114 is formed in the bottom plate, magnet blocks are embedded in the fixing nails 117, and the bottom plate 110 is made of iron and is magnetically connected with the magnet blocks in the fixing nails 117.
Working principle: when the magnetic attraction limiting device is used, the positioning plate 111 can be directly rotated, the rotation angle of the positioning plate is changed, and finally the fixing nails 117 are inserted into the first fixing holes 115 and the second fixing holes 116 to be magnetically attracted and limited.
